The parade for the Big Valley homecoming 2009 was a great success. The creativity and effort of individuals, families, community groups and businesses made it possible. The parade was led by the R.C.M.P. and county constable, followed by flags carried by the Rodeo Club. M.L.A. Jack Hayden was driven in a vintage Canadian built Grey Dort. The best overall entry was a hand built covered wagon driven by Dan Barnec with rider Lenard Watson, who together have more than a 150 years experience with horses. The parade stretched from south of the school nearly 1 km to main street. Ribbons were awarded by Judges who came from Drumheller, Sherwood Park, and Whitehorse. 150 participant ribbons were awarded.

Around 600 people registered in the hall. Saturday’s lunch and supper served around 450 people, with a good turnout at the tent each morning for breakfast. It was a busy weekend and all the volunteers as well as the homecoming committee and anybody who was involved in preparing for the homecoming deserve a great big thanks for all the work they did. It takes many hours and months of preparation to get ready for it.

Congratulations to the Big Red Wings for winning the Big Valley Slow Pitch League title for the second year in a row. On the B side it was Bunkey’s Monkeys who defeated the Screaming Wombats.

The Klaus Memorial Golf Tournament was held on Saturday Aug 8th, the weather was perfect with a good turnout. 1st place went to Russel Evans, Brodie Evans, Kelly Evans, and Marilee Colp. There was a steak dinner and prizes were awarded after. Thanks to Larry & Kathy for putting on this tournament every year.
